Woman killed in Delaware County crash
DELAWARE COUNTY, Ind. — A woman was killed during a crash in Delaware County on Tuesday. Deputies from the Delaware County Sheriff's Office were dispatched to the 5700 block of West Cornbread Rd. at approximately 5:55 p.m. on a report of a serious motor vehicle crash. The preliminary investigation found that a Buick Envoy was traveling westbound on Cornbread Road, while a Chevrolet HHR was traveling eastbound. One of the vehicles allegedly crossed the center line and the two vehicles collided head-on, according to a release from the DSCO. A woman from Yorktown was driving the Chevrolet HHR, and was pronounced dead on the scene. The Buick Envoy was occupied by two juveniles and one adult from Muncie. They were transported to an area hospital for treatment. This crash is under investigation by the Delaware County Sheriff's Office Crash Reconstruction Team.
